Hello all, Dave here, in northeastern Maryland w my 2012 Caprice which is about to replace my 08 Impala SS as my daily driver. I am up in years, so naturally I swore I would stick w the pre-LS Chevy engines, but 3 years ago, I got a deal on a G8 L76 & 6L80E from the junkyard and swapped it into an '80 Malibu, quite the project, my weekend driver for a year. ps- I don't recommend the 6L80 for swaps. Now that I've found a Caprice, I am removing the L76/6L80 to save as spares, a Trailblazer SS 6.0 is going in the Malibu. I've put a 454 in an Astro van, a supercharged GM 3800 & 4T60E into a '96 Cavalier and some other swaps.

I've been working on the Caprice for about a year, NewCaprice.com has been a great help. I'm using G8 wheels (I wimped out, I took the easy route after trying many options, Corvette, Camaro, etc. I don't like to use wheel spacers or roll fender lips), G8 carpet and console, I've dismantled the G8 and Caprice front seats and rearranged the frames to get it all to work, the back seat is a story for another day. I am in the midst of a Brembo brake install, when I finish, I will add details. My Impala(s) and the Malibu both have the DOD still working, I know everyone on the internet trash talks it, but I have yet to experience any issues and I see several extra mpg's in the Impala (and unnoticeable when it switches).

I kept the patina paint job, Farmtruck style, on the Malibu. I used truck brackets, accessories and mechanical fan on the G8 engine. Other minor details include repositioning the belt tensioner, it needed a smaller p/s pulley, a Ford Escort pulley worked. I made the engine mounts, used shorty stainless ebay headers and pieced together a dual exhaust. Putting an efi fuel pump in the tank was a bit of work.
